Western Europe, England, Scotland, France, Germany, & Netherlands, ca. 19th century CE. A fine collection of 19 bowls and 3 stem fragments (22 pieces total) from tobacco pipes, each mold-formed from clay. Most are a minimalist design and some have linear or stippled patterns, a few are more ornate, one has a bird and Freemasonry symbol. One stem fragment is stamped "Glasgow" and another with "McDougall," and a bowl underside has "TD" and another with "M." The company Duncan McDougall in Glasgow Scotland began manufacturing pipes in 1846, the "TD" initial might have been marks for the company's manager, Thomas Davidson. Pipes were mass produced in Europe and North America for everyday use - men, women, and children smoked tobacco not only for the pleasure and health benefits - but the smell often masked the stink of city sewage. The slender stems broke easily making these pipes disposable- often tossed away as litter.
